Break-glass access: Pedalshift rebalancing tool. As a new contractor you should rarely need this. If the rebalancing scheduler halts and no staff operator is reachable within 30 minutes, use the emergency console on the Ashgrove ops host. Every break-glass session is logged and reviewed the next business day. The console prompts for the team's recovery passphrase before granting a two-hour session; it is recorded directly below.

unlock words, kawip-bagag: norir-tamvan-novys-sormir-zormir-queniel

Hi team,

Before I hand off the 3.2 release, please note the humidity sensor drift reported on Verdana controllers in the Elmbrook trial site. Drift exceeds 4% after roughly ten days of continuous operation; firmware 3.2.1 adds an automatic recalibration cycle every 72 hours. Support should advise growers to install 3.2.1 and trigger a manual recalibration once. The hotfix bundle must be verified before distribution, so I'm including the signing key used for the 3.2.1 packages below.

release key, fahof-yagap: bky3_m5d

### Q: The markdown pipeline locked me out of the preview cache — what now?

Happens to every new contractor on Inkwheel at least once. The renderer seals its cache after three failed token refreshes. Don't rebuild from scratch; just run the unseal script from the tools repo and it'll prompt you. When it asks for the recovery passphrase, enter the one written below.

unlock words, fajog-yawep: ralael-istath

Handover Note — Marketing Budget

From the outgoing to incoming Commercial Director: the 18% marketing cut takes effect next quarter. Branch managers have been told to prioritise retention campaigns over acquisition. The Kestwick launch is deferred, not cancelled. Expect pushback from the eastern branches. The reasoning behind these choices is set out in the note below.

confidential, kahog-bawif: The northern region missed its Pramir quota by 20.0 percent last quarter. Casaxek Freight plans to lower the Fraion list price by 41.5 percent in December. The finance team signed off on a budget of $236.4 million for Project Druius. The renewal with Fenysix Partners closes at $91.3 million a year, 2.1 percent below the last contract.